  • Abstract
    Including test activity in the softwarepsilas lifecycle requires it to be planned, so that the time and resources to be spent can be estimated. However, estimating test effort is still an unexplored process. This work describes a method to get test activity effort, based on the information of software use cases. The method was applied in testing of systems from the Brazilian Federal Revenue Service and results showed that the estimates´ error was attractive relative to other methods evaluated, with the advantage of including an important refinement that distinguishes normal scenarios of a use case from exceptional ones.
